Corbett, having a quiet game by his standards, exploded into action in the closing five minutes when this very unspectacular game, watched by an attendance of 5,772, still hung in the balance.
Corbett soloed through to hit a smashing goal and then set up midfield player, Eoin Brislane, for another, as Tipperary finally saw off the challenge of a Waterford side that tried gallantly but rarely looked like winning.
